dc.description.abstract | Among the industrial minerals found in Sri Lanka Calcium and Magnesium Carbonate bearing minerals and rocks play a major role in local industry. Crystalline Dolomite and Calcite found in metamorphic terrains are used in ceramic industry, fertilizer industry and in local lime manufacturing plants. Major Calcite and Dolomite occurrences in the metamorphic Precambrian basement are found in Digana, Kekirawa, Polonnaruwa, Balangoda, Baddulla, and Okkampitiya. Studies carried out in the area around Balangoda showed the calcite and dolomite occurrences are located in the area of Illukpellessa, Rajawaka and Molamure. Legal and illegal small scale mining has been carried out in the area during last few decades. Studies also showed most of the mining is carried out haphazardly. No proper mining methods have been used for maximum utilization of the deposits. Furthermore, long term mining has not uplifted the socio-economic conditions of the people of the area and proper environmental protection methods have also not been used. Systematic mapping of the deposits, educating miners on proper mining methods, safety precautions and value of environment protection could lead for better utilization of the deposits. Proper financial guidance through possible co-operate system to obtain financial assistance for mining, transporting materials and finding systematic market for continuous material supply could also uplift the socio-economiccondition of the community. | en_US |
